Busting the Myth: Are Ghost Carts Legit or Fake?
Ever heard whispers of these mysterious promotions circulating online? Ghost carts, as they're called, promise a treasure trove of merchandise at unbelievably low prices. But are they the score of the century or a deceptive trap? The answer, like most things in life, isn't black and white. There are authentic businesses that operate online, delivering quality items, but it's crucial to be vigilant.
- Consider these the red flags that indicate you might be dealing a ghost cart:
- Costs that are unbelievably low
- Limited contact information
- Inadequate website design and grammar
- Absence of customer reviews or testimonials
Remember, online e-commerce can be convenient, but it's crucial to do your due diligence. If something seems suspicious, it probably is.
